Barbecue Chicken Sliders with Pickled Onions
Barbecue Chicken Sliders with Pickled Onions requires roughly 45 minutes from start to finish. One portion of this dish contains roughly 34g of protein, 11g of fat, and a total of 291 calories. This recipe serves 4. Father's Day will be even more special with this recipe. A mixture of sherry vinegar, butter, onion, and a handful of other ingredients are all it takes to make this recipe so delicious. It works well as a budget friendly hor d'oeuvre.
